Movie Review: Film resonates with contemporary lifestyle
Summary: 4 Stars

I saw Hook for the first time, years after it's release. With its premise, and musical score, it certainly was an emotional atmosphere for a story that still resonates with busy families,and those where one parent or both are absorbed in work. It's a relevant metaphor even though it is a fairy tale. Great, playful and endearing accomplishment by Spielberg and a complimentary cast that clearly had chemistry. The movie was a bit long, and some of the sets/effects clearly were not as sophisticated as those that we may see today. However, this is a great family film, but at 32 years old, and not having kids, did not prevent me from enjoying a bit of "enchantment" before returning to the "real world". Well done!

Movie Review: Yes, there are a thousand and one flaws over which one can complain, but this is a movie that gets in your heart
Summary: 4 Stars

I remember being amazed with this movie as a young child. As I grew older, I was amazed to learn that this movie had been scorned by critics as was considered "bad". Now I do not claim to be an expert on what is good or bad with movies beyond what the basic girl knows and what I like, but I still cannot see anything wrong with this.

Yes, part of me hates the idea that someone would take Barry's Peter Pan and ruin everything about him by making him grow up. Yet that just so happens to be the very idea with this film and ironically what makes it work. A grown-up Peter Pan leads to an amazingly creative and poignant story about the oh-so-touching priorities in life.

The special effects and set are, I believe, quite nice for when the movie was made. But still what makes this movie work is the great story and the awesome cast. Oh, and the many bones it tosses out to those who have actually read "Peter Pan".

This is a fun, exiting, and heartwarming movie that yes, has its flaws and may be considered too much of a take on James Barry's tale, but still has apparently become something of a cult classic. It has captured my heart.

Summary of Hook

Steven Spielberg's deeply flawed but sporadically fun and moving update of the Peter Pan legend stars Robin Williams as the grown-up Pan, a corporate-takeover type who must embrace his old identity in order to save his kids from Captain Hook (Dustin Hoffman). The stars put on a good show, including Hoffman's read of Hook's hysterical personality, Julia Roberts mini-turn as a tiny Tinker Bell, and Maggie Smith's touching performance as the aged Wendy. The visual contrast between the adult Pan's bustling outside world and the insulated fantasy of Neverland is striking, but Spielberg's ideas about the Lost Boys--politically correct in their ethnic diversity, energetic on skateboards--are contrived and cheapening. On the plus side, the story's theme about adults finding their innocence again through their children is very touching (though some people have found it cloying). If you can look beyond the glaring problems, there's plenty to like here. --Tom Keogh
